How Each Element Actually Heats Your Food
An exposed element radiates heat directly upward, which can create hot spots near the bottom of your casserole. A hidden bake element warms up the entire oven floor first, then that surface radiates gentle, even heat throughout the cavity. According to GE Appliances, hidden elements take a little longer to preheat — up to a few extra minutes — but they reward you with fewer burnt edges. Which Is Easier To Troubleshoot? Let’s Compare Step by Step
If your oven is underperforming, troubleshooting a hidden bake element requires a little more detective work. With an exposed element, you can see if it’s glowing red during preheat. No glow? Likely dead. But hidden? You’ll need to check for symptoms: food taking forever to bake, cold spots, or the oven struggling to hold temp. Use a multimeter to test continuity — if there’s no continuity, the element is toast. The ENERGY STAR guide suggests that inconsistent baking is the #1 sign of a failing element, regardless of design.
Step-by-Step: How to Replace a Hidden Bake Element
Warning: 🔥 Always allow your oven to cool completely and disconnect power before touching any internal parts. Electric shock is no joke.
- Warm slightly, then unplug: Turn oven to lowest setting for 3-5 min, then shut off and unplug. This prevents the element from shattering due to thermal stress.
- Remove racks and bottom panel: Use a nut driver to unscrew the metal floor cover. Set screws aside (magnetic tray helps).
- Disconnect the hidden element: You’ll see the element housing. Remove mounting brackets, then gently pull forward to expose wire terminals. Unclip the wire harness — don’t let the clips fall back into the cavity!
- Install the new element: Connect the wires to the new part (match the layout exactly). Reattach brackets and tighten screws.
- Put the bottom panel back, reinstall racks, plug in and test by running a bake cycle at 350°F for 20 minutes. Use a thermometer to verify temp.
Replacing an exposed element is even simpler: just remove the two screws holding it to the rear wall, slide it out, detach wires, reverse the steps. No bottom panel removal. That’s why many appliance parts retailers note exposed elements are a 30-minute DIY job, while hidden ones might take an hour.
Common Causes of Failure in Both Designs
- Thermal cycling: Constant expansion and contraction eventually cracks the element.
- Spills & grease buildup: Worse on exposed coils, which can short out or develop hot spots.
- Age: Elements typically last 5–10 years depending on usage. Self-cleaning cycles can accelerate wear.
If your hidden element dies prematurely, check for moisture seeping under the oven floor — yes, liquid can sneak in and cause corrosion. Exposed elements are more vulnerable to physical damage (hitting with a heavy cast iron pan). So each has unique “weak spots.”

What About Self-Cleaning Cycles?
Self-cleaning ovens (high heat, 800°F+) work fine with both types, but hidden elements are less likely to accumulate debris that could ignite or smoke. Safety reminder: Always wipe out large spills before running self-clean, no matter the element type, to prevent smoke and damage.
🔥 FAQ: Hidden vs Exposed Bake Elements — Your Top Questions Answered 🔥
1. Does a hidden bake element take longer to preheat?
Yes, slightly — because the metal floor has to heat up first. But the difference is usually only 3–5 minutes.
2. Can I replace a hidden element myself, or call a pro?
DIY is possible if you’re handy with screwdrivers. But if you’re uncomfortable removing the bottom panel, hire a pro ($100–$200 labor).
3. Which design is cheaper to repair?
Exposed elements are cheaper — typically $30–$60 for the part. Hidden elements run $50–$120, plus extra labor time.
4. Does a hidden element affect baking quality for pizzas?
It can actually help! The even heat reduces burnt crust. Use a pizza stone on a low rack for best results.
5. Are all modern ovens switching to hidden bake elements?
No, many budget-friendly models still use exposed because of simplicity and lower manufacturing cost.
6. How can I tell if my hidden element is broken without seeing it?
Test continuity with a multimeter. Or simply: if the oven won’t reach set temperature and the top broiler works, the hidden element is suspect.
7. What’s the best way to extend the life of a hidden element?
Keep the oven floor clean, avoid dropping heavy pans, and don’t line the bottom with foil (that traps heat and damages the element).
